Tra le raffigurazioni più note dell'attività filosofica in Platone, e in tutta la tradizione filosofica occidentale, troviamo l'aneddoto dell'astronomo Talete che, nel guardare in cielo, non vede quanto gli sta davanti e cade in un pozzo. Nelle varie riprese che la tradizione ha fatto di questo racconto si perde quanto era presente nel testo platonico. La lettura attenta di Platone ci permette di andare oltre la semplice trama della storia e di vedere la riflessione sulla posizione del filosofo rispetto agli altri uomini. Plato c. 427–347 BCE and Socrates c. 470–399 BCE were central figures in the development of ancient Greek philosophy and the foundations of Western intellectual thought. Socrates who left no written works of his own is known primarily through the dialogues of Plato and the writings of contemporaries such as Xenophon; he is remembered for his method of philosophical inquiry based on questioning dialectic and the pursuit of ethical truth. Plato Socrates’ most famous student preserved and developed many of his teacher’s ideas in a series of philosophical dialogues that explored topics including justice knowledge virtue and the nature of reality. Through works such as The Republic Plato both commemorated Socrates’ intellectual legacy and expanded it into a comprehensive philosophical system that would shape later traditions in metaphysics ethics and political theory. ‎Flammarion Sans date. L'Apologie de Socrate de Platon rapporte les plaidoyers de Socrate lors de son procès en 399 av. J.-C. à Athènes où il est accusé d'impiété et de corruption de la jeunesse. L'œuvre expose les exigences d'une vie vertueuse fondée sur l'amour du savoir le souci du vrai et la recherche de la justice et se conclut par sa condamnation à mort‎

Dans ce dialogue de jeunesse de Platon Socrate cédant à la demande du jeune Hippocrate interrompt une réunion de sophistes pour s'entretenir avec le célèbre Protagoras. La discussion porte sur la question de savoir si la vertu peut s'enseigner et oppose les conceptions de Socrate à celles des sophistes notamment à travers le mythe de Prométhée réinterprété par Protagoras‎
